Rancheria Creek
Rancheria Creek is a stream in Madera County, San Joaquin Valley, California. Rancheria Creek is situated nearby to the area Effluent Field, as well as near the village Bass Lake.Places of Interest

Yosemite Forks
Hamlet
Yosemite Forks is an unincorporated community in Madera County, California. It is located 18 miles northeast of Raymond, at an elevation of 2,907 feet. The road forks at the place: one continues to Yosemite Valley, the other to Bass Lake. Yosemite Forks is situated 4½ miles north of Rancheria Creek.
